一替废、epub文件介紹
? ? ? ? ?這是一種電子書的格式文件兴革,在國(guó)外很是流行矛缨。epub就像pdf一樣,是一種文件標(biāo)準(zhǔn)帖旨,是電子書的統(tǒng)一標(biāo)準(zhǔn)箕昭。打開epub需要一個(gè)專門的軟件。epub電子書本身就是一個(gè)ZIP文件解阅,我們將epub格式電子書的后綴.epub修改為.zip后落竹,可以通過解壓縮軟件(例如winrar、winzip)進(jìn)行瀏覽或解壓處理货抄。一個(gè)未經(jīng)加密處理的epub電子書由以下三部分組成:
1.mimetype
每一個(gè)epub電子書均包含一個(gè)名為mimtype的文件述召,且內(nèi)容不變,用以說明epub的文件格式蟹地。
2.META-INF(文件夾积暖,有一個(gè)文件container.xml)
用于存放容器信息,默認(rèn)情況下該目錄包含一個(gè)文件怪与,即container.xml文件夺刑。主要功能用于告訴閱讀器,電子書的根文件(rootfile)的路徑和打開格式分别,一般來說遍愿,該container.xml文件也不需要任何修改,除非改變了根文件的路徑和文件名稱耘斩。除了container.xml文件之外沼填,OCF還規(guī)定了以下幾個(gè)文件:
manifest.xml 文件列表、metadata.xml 元數(shù)據(jù)括授、signatures.xml 數(shù)字簽名坞笙、encryption.xml 加密、rights.xml 權(quán)限管理荚虚。
3.OEBPS(文件夾薛夜,包含images文件夾、很多xhtml文件曲管、*.css文件和content.opf文件)
OEPBS目錄用于存放OPF文檔却邓、CSS文件、NCX文檔院水。
OPF文檔是epub的核心文件腊徙,且是一個(gè)標(biāo)準(zhǔn)的xml文件简十,依據(jù)OPF規(guī)范,此文件的根元素為<package>由五部分組成:<metadata>撬腾、<mainfest>螟蝙、<spine toc="ncx">、<guide>民傻、<tour>
NCX文件是epub電子書的又一個(gè)核心文件胰默,用于制作電子書的目錄,其文件的命名通常為toc.ncx漓踢。ncx文件也是一個(gè)xml文件牵署。ncx代表“Navigation Center eXtended”,意思大致就是導(dǎo)航文件喧半,這個(gè)文件與目錄有直接的關(guān)系奴迅。
二、epub文件打開方式
方法1:使用專門的EPUB閱讀器
Neat Reader它是一款全平臺(tái)EPUB閱讀器挺据,點(diǎn)擊跳轉(zhuǎn)即可查看取具。
方法2:把EPUB轉(zhuǎn)成PDF
如果你只是在電腦上臨時(shí)看一下,不準(zhǔn)備在手機(jī)上看扁耐,也不在乎記筆記暇检。可以把ePub文件轉(zhuǎn)成pdf的婉称,然后直接用PDF軟件看块仆。我想大家電腦上應(yīng)該都有pdf軟件吧。
EPUB轉(zhuǎn)PDF兩個(gè)方法:
一個(gè)是在線的轉(zhuǎn)碼工具酿矢,不用安裝榨乎,轉(zhuǎn)出來的效果略差一點(diǎn)。
另一個(gè)轉(zhuǎn)碼軟件叫Neat Converter瘫筐,是Neat Reader公司做的免費(fèi)軟件,轉(zhuǎn)出來的效果更好一些铐姚,需要安裝策肝。
方法3:暴力拆解EPUB文件
這個(gè)方法也沒幾個(gè)人會(huì)用,可以說一下隐绵,因?yàn)镋PUB文件本身就像一堆網(wǎng)頁“打包”在一起之众,你可以直接把.epub的后綴改成.zip,然后用解壓軟件解壓出來依许,就能看到目錄內(nèi)容棺禾。然后你可以找到text文件夾下的html文件,直接用瀏覽器打開就行了峭跳。好處是不用下載軟件啦膘婶,有個(gè)瀏覽器就能看缺前。缺點(diǎn)是沒有目錄,不能調(diào)字號(hào)悬襟,不能做筆記衅码。
注意:如果已經(jīng)把.epub改成.zip了,再改回去就沒用了脊岳。文件就已經(jīng)不符合epub標(biāo)準(zhǔn)了逝段,這是我試了很多次之后發(fā)現(xiàn)的,所以一定要提前備份割捅。